Netbeans,C++;和吉特 我使用NB和C++插件和Git版本控制,这样我就可以和同事合作了。
我不知道应该“跟踪”哪些文件,我们遇到了问题,因为如果我们只将代码文件添加到git,新文件不会自动添加到NB,而只会添加到物理文件夹中。我们发现问题出在配置文件上,但如果我们把它放在存储库中,就会遇到另一个问题,即文件的绝对路径 解决这个问题的办法是什么 干杯 我不知道应该“跟踪”哪些文件 根据经验:Netbeans,C++;和吉特 我使用NB和C++插件和Git版本控制,这样我就可以和同事合作了。,c++,git,netbeans,C++,Git,Netbeans,我不知道应该“跟踪”哪些文件,我们遇到了问题,因为如果我们只将代码文件添加到git,新文件不会自动添加到NB,而只会添加到物理文件夹中。我们发现问题出在配置文件上,但如果我们把它放在存储库中,就会遇到另一个问题,即文件的绝对路径 解决这个问题的办法是什么 干杯 我不知道应该“跟踪”哪些文件 根据经验: 源/测试文件 NetBeans项目文件nbproject(仅限部分文件,见下文!) 可能与项目相关的文件,这些文件不是为每次编译生成的 生成文件 哪些内容不应该进入git(因此也不应该进入gi
- 源/测试文件
- NetBeans项目文件
(仅限部分文件,见下文!)nbproject
- 可能与项目相关的文件,这些文件不是为每次编译生成的
- 生成文件
目录生成
目录dist
- 在
忽略以下内容:nbproject中
dirprivate
和Package-*
文件Makefile-*
让我们假设这样一个项目-将所有带有(x)的项目都放在gitignore上:
<project>
|
+- build/ (x)
|
+- dist/ (x)
|
+- nbproject/
| |
| +- private (x)
| |
| +- some files (as above)
|
+- src/
|
+- test/
|
+- Makefile
|
+-构建/(x)
|
+-距离/(x)
|
+-NB项目/
| |
|+-private(x)
| |
|+-一些文件(如上所述)
|
+-src/
|
+-试验/
|
+-生成文件
我不知道应该“跟踪”哪些文件
根据经验:
- 源/测试文件
- NetBeans项目文件
(仅限部分文件,见下文!)nbproject
- 可能与项目相关的文件,这些文件不是为每次编译生成的
- 生成文件
目录生成
目录dist
- 在
忽略以下内容:nbproject中
dirprivate
和Package-*
文件Makefile-*
让我们假设这样一个项目-将所有带有(x)的项目都放在gitignore上:
<project>
|
+- build/ (x)
|
+- dist/ (x)
|
+- nbproject/
| |
| +- private (x)
| |
| +- some files (as above)
|
+- src/
|
+- test/
|
+- Makefile
|
+-构建/(x)
|
+-距离/(x)
|
+-NB项目/
| |
|+-private(x)
| |
|+-一些文件(如上所述)
|
+-src/
|
+-试验/
|
+-生成文件
我不知道应该“跟踪”哪些文件
根据经验:
- 源/测试文件
- NetBeans项目文件
(仅限部分文件,见下文!)nbproject
- 可能与项目相关的文件,这些文件不是为每次编译生成的
- 生成文件
目录生成
目录dist
- 在
忽略以下内容:nbproject中
dirprivate
和Package-*
文件Makefile-*
让我们假设这样一个项目-将所有带有(x)的项目都放在gitignore上:
<project>
|
+- build/ (x)
|
+- dist/ (x)
|
+- nbproject/
| |
| +- private (x)
| |
| +- some files (as above)
|
+- src/
|
+- test/
|
+- Makefile
|
+-构建/(x)
|
+-距离/(x)
|
+-NB项目/
| |
|+-private(x)
| |
|+-一些文件(如上所述)
|
+-src/
|
+-试验/
|
+-生成文件
我不知道应该“跟踪”哪些文件
根据经验:
- 源/测试文件
- NetBeans项目文件
(仅限部分文件,见下文!)nbproject
- 可能与项目相关的文件,这些文件不是为每次编译生成的
- 生成文件
目录生成
目录dist
- 在
忽略以下内容:nbproject中
dirprivate
和Package-*
文件Makefile-*
让我们假设这样一个项目-将所有带有(x)的项目都放在gitignore上:
<project>
|
+- build/ (x)
|
+- dist/ (x)
|
+- nbproject/
| |
| +- private (x)
| |
| +- some files (as above)
|
+- src/
|
+- test/
|
+- Makefile
|
+-构建/(x)
|
+-距离/(x)
|
+-NB项目/
| |
|+-private(x)
| |
|+-一些文件(如上所述)
|
+-src/
|
+-试验/
|
+-生成文件
哪些路径存储为绝对路径?库、源、资源?源和头文件..我希望NB保留相关文件,至少如果它们位于项目目录下,不是吗?项目文件位于NB中的项目内。我只想知道你是否应该“提交”项目配置文件并在C++ NB选项中使用相对路径。没有这些配置文件,项目将无法正常工作。哪些路径存储为绝对路径?库、源、资源?源和头文件..我希望NB保留相关文件,至少如果它们位于项目目录下,不是吗?项目文件位于NB中的项目内。我只想知道你是否应该“提交”项目配置文件并在C++ NB选项中使用相对路径。没有这些配置文件,项目将无法正常工作。哪些路径存储为绝对路径?库、源、资源?源和头文件..我希望NB保留相关文件,至少如果它们位于项目目录下,不是吗?项目文件位于NB中的项目内。我只想知道你是否应该“提交”项目配置文件并在C++ NB选项中使用相对路径。没有这些配置文件